I like the way that these sticks are shaped, they are kind of angled so you get a flat edge and and angled edge. The angled edge is awesome for lining your lips – no need to buy a separate product for that! Then the flat edge will give you a seamless application. HOLY MOLY are these things pigmented and they apply so smoothly (*drool*). I would just be super careful with the darker shades though, since they do stain a little bit and are somewhat difficult to remove – but that’s a good thing, the color won’t leave your lips which is what you want in a lipstick, am I right? So Tootsi is a very pretty mauvey-nude and will definitely be my go to shade. I think it compliments my complexion well and I’m sure it would compliment any skin tone to be honest. I think there colors are made with all different shades of skins kept in mind. Totally recommend this color if you’re looking for a new matte nude color!
Silk is a purple/berry color but is also on the dark wine scale (you get what I’m layin’ down here?) This is the color that I had a little trouble with it getting everywhere. I looked at the lipstick tube and low and behold, it was covered in product (my own fault for cleaning up my lip color with my fingers). I really liked this color since it was something I’m not used to wearing, very deep and pigmented and also flattering. I think this would be an amazing color for winter, so go try it out, you won’t regret it.
Then lastly, Dalia. Dalia is a GORGEOUS deep wine red color, total vamp babe status. I think this color is amazing and I can’t wait to wear it more often. Totally a great color for pale chickas, especially if you want to go outside of your comfort zone (plus winter totally calls for these deep sultry colors). I didn’t have much trouble with this one staining, this one didn’t apply as creamy as the others but it was still a smooth and non-patchy application. Loooove this color (if you couldn’t tell)!
